Second, demonstrate by combining audio and video.
1, the teacher shows various colors of pigments in transparent glass bottles to guide children to observe.
Division; Look, I heard that I'm going to help the flowers and plants, and the color baby is here. Come and see, who are there?
Teacher: Do you know where these colorful treasures are hidden in this thing in spring?
(Comments: This link helps children review and consolidate their cognition of color and cultivate their ability to observe and feel color by looking for color in spring. )
2. While playing the music of "Heavy Rain and Light Rain", the teacher demonstrated how to draw raindrops with his fingers dipped in paint.
Teacher: It's going to rain for me and Sexy Baby! Look carefully, what does the teacher use to rain?
Teacher: It's raining heavily. The forefinger is down, it's raining heavily. The forefinger is up, it's raining heavily. (The teacher reads the formula while stippling)
Teacher: Just now, why did it rain? Is heavy rain the same as light rain?
Summary: The children speak very well. Today, the teacher draws with his fingers, which is different from what we usually draw with strokes. It's loud when it rains heavily, so the teacher draws more heavily. He dipped his index finger in the paint and gave it a hard shake. When it rains lightly, the voice is very gentle, and the teacher paints very gently. He dipped his forefinger in the paint and lifted it gently.
Teachers and children imitate heavy rain and light rain with their index fingers while reading the formula of stippling.
(Design intention: Listening to familiar music and watching colorful pigments will make children interested in the operation. Through the ingenious combination of music and nursery rhymes, action "point" and "lift", we can feel the different feelings of heavy rain and light rain, so that children can better grasp the important and difficult points of this activity.

Use nursery rhymes:
Tick tock, tick tock, it's raining!
The seed said: Come down, come down, I'm going to sprout!
The pear tree said, Come down, come down, I'm going to blossom!
Mai Miao said: get off, get off, I want to grow up!
The children said: Come down, come down, I want to plant melons!
Tick tock, tick tock, it's raining.
